Six Armies in Normandy

Six Armies in Normandy

The Allied assault on Normandy beaches was an almost flawless success, but it was to take three months of bitter fighting before the German defense of Normandy finally collapsed and Paris was liberated.

In this masterly and highly individual account of that struggle, the reader is subjected to the grueling ordeals confronted by the combatants - each encounter related from the point of view of a different nationality. While transcending conventional military history, it provides an intensely vivid picture of one of the Second World War's most crucial campaigns.
